Mott-Smith Laniloa Recreation Deck Improvements

Originally built in 1976, Mott-Smith Laniloa is a 34-story, poured concrete, residential tower located at the base of Makiki Heights. An enticing feature of the facility is its large, lobby level recreation deck.

The 75,000 sf recreation deck features a pool, hot tub, tennis courts, a putting green, a pavilion with kitchen/barbecue/party facilities, game areas, potting area, and a children’s play area with wading pool. Coffman provided electrical engineering services to design the replacement of the deck’s exterior lighting, upgrade power distribution and connections, and renovate the existing community kitchen, restrooms, and event room. Our team also furnished lighting upgrades to the upper level of the parking garage.

Our team carefully integrated lighting into the deck elements such as placing lights in large planter boxes to furnish general pathway and egress lighting, integrating lights into trellis structures for the barbeque areas, and providing under bench accent lights for open seating spaces. Gathering areas and the putting green featured post top mounted pedestrian scale lights, and decorative lighting in the wading pool adds interest to the space.

A centralized dimming system was provided to tailor the desired output and provide nighttime set back and improved energy efficiency. Electrical conduit and junction boxes were routed in a raised floor system which conceals the infrastructure but allows access for serviceability and future additions.
